The Prothrombin Time (PT) with an International Normalized Ratio (INR) test is a crucial blood test. It measures how long it takes for blood to clot. This vital information helps doctors manage anticoagulant medications, like warfarin. Many people wonder about the expense. So what does that mean for you?

You'll notice that most reliable sources suggest a general price range. The average cost for a standalone PT INR test in India typically falls between ₹300 to ₹700. However, this is an estimate. Some labs might offer it for as low as ₹250, while others, particularly in premium facilities or for urgent testing, could charge up to ₹900 or more.

This test is not just another blood draw; it's a cornerstone of safe medication management for many. For people on blood thinners (anticoagulants), maintaining the correct INR level is crucial. Too high an INR increases bleeding risk; too low means the medication isn't working effectively to prevent clots.
Experience: We've seen many patients rely on regular PT INR tests to ensure their warfarin dosage is just right, preventing serious complications like strokes or dangerous hemorrhages. This vigilance enables them to live more confidently.
Expertise: Adherence to guidelines from bodies like the American Heart Association (AHA) emphasizes the need for precise INR monitoring, especially for individuals with heart valve replacements or certain arrhythmias.
The procedure is straightforward and quick, similar to routine blood tests. A healthcare professional will draw a small amount of blood from a vein in your arm using a needle. The sample is then sent to a laboratory for analysis. Results are usually available within 24 hours.

For most individuals not on anticoagulant therapy, a normal INR range is typically between 0.8 and 1.2. However, for those on blood thinners like warfarin, the target INR range is usually higher, often between 2.0 and 3.5, depending on the specific medical situation.

The frequency of PT INR testing varies greatly. Initially, after starting warfarin or changing the dose, tests might be needed daily or every few days. Once stabilized, it could be weekly, bi-weekly, monthly, or even less frequently, as determined by your physician based on your problem and stability.
Generally, you can eat and drink normally before a PT INR test, as it doesn't require fasting. However, Vitamin K intake can affect INR levels. Significant changes in your diet, especially those high in Vitamin K (like leafy green vegetables), should be discussed with your doctor, as they might influence your test results and medication dosage.
